探索高效开发的秘诀:引入tools-java源码工具包
在快节奏的软件开发行业中,寻找并集成高效、可复用的工具集是提升开发效率、保障代码质量的关键步骤。今天,我们将一起探索tools-java这一强大的Java源码工具包,它不仅提供了丰富的实用功能,还通过Maven轻松集成到您的项目中。
tools-java:一站式Java开发工具集
tools-java是由SiXiangPiaoFuZhe团队精心打造的一套Java开发工具包,旨在通过提供一系列精心设计的工具类和方法,帮助开发者减少重复劳动,专注于业务逻辑的实现。这个工具包覆盖了从文件操作、日期处理到字符串处理、数据校验等多个方面,几乎可以满足Java开发过程中的所有常见需求。
源码地址与Maven集成
tools-java的源码托管在Gitee平台上,地址为:https://gitee.com/SiXiangPiaoFuZhe/tools-java。您可以直接访问该地址查看源码、提交问题或参与贡献。
要在您的Java项目中引入tools-java,只需在pom.xml文件中添加以下Maven依赖:
<dependency>
<groupId>icu.zhhll</groupId>
<artifactId>tools-all</artifactId>
<version>0.0.8</version>
</dependency>
这段配置会让Maven自动从中央仓库(或配置的私有仓库)下载tools-java的最新版本(此处为0.0.8),并将其包含到您的项目中。无需手动下载、解压和配置,一切尽在掌握之中。
功能亮点
- 文件操作:提供丰富的文件操作工具类,支持文件的读写、复制、移动、删除等操作,以及文件大小、文件类型等信息的获取。
- 日期时间处理:内置灵活的日期时间格式化、计算等功能,支持时区转换、日期加减等操作,让时间处理更加得心应手。
- 字符串处理:提供字符串拼接、分割、转换、去重等多种实用方法,帮助开发者轻松处理各种字符串问题。
- 数据校验:提供灵活的数据校验工具,支持自定义校验规则,确保数据的准确性和完整性。
- 反射工具:简化反射操作,提供简洁、易用的API,帮助开发者实现动态调用、动态代理等功能。
为何选择tools-java?
- 高效便捷:通过Maven一键引入,无需手动配置,即可享受丰富的工具类和方法。
- 功能全面:覆盖Java开发中的常见需求,提供一站式解决方案。
- 易于扩展:开源项目,代码清晰,易于根据项目需求进行自定义扩展。
- 社区支持:活跃的开发者社区,遇到问题可快速获得帮助。
结语
tools-java以其丰富的功能、简洁的API和高效的性能,成为了众多Java开发者的首选工具包。无论您是初学者还是资深开发者,都不妨尝试将tools-java引入您的项目中,感受它带来的便捷与高效。现在就行动起来,访问https://gitee.com/SiXiangPiaoFuZhe/tools-java查看源码,并通过Maven将其集成到您的项目中吧!